How to play B&W Tapa

Tapa B&W puzzles follow the same basic rules as standard Tapa puzzles, but with an additional constraint:

B&W Tapa Rules:

  • Black and white cells must form two separate connected regions.

  • Clue cells are considered white cells.

  • No 2x2 square can contain all white cells.

B&W Tapa puzzles require logical reasoning and careful analysis of clue numbers to divide the grid into two distinct regions of black and white cells.
